May CPI Printed 4.2%. Core Inflation Beat. So Why Did the Gold Price Drop?

gold price drop after May CPI report — fuel pump nozzle held over a gold coin on dark slate surface

May CPI came in at 4.2% — the fastest pace since early 2023 — and the gold price fell nearly $100 to 11-week lows. But the headline is almost entirely an energy story: gasoline is up 40.5% year-over-year while core CPI rose just 0.2% for the month, below forecast and down sharply from April. The market sold gold on a number it was already expecting. The data behind that number tells a different story.

The Gold Market Is Mostly Paper. Dubai Disagrees.

Three allocated gold bars stamped A15846, A15847, and A15848 — each marked 999.9 fine gold — stacked on a vault shelf, illustrating the difference between allocated vs unallocated gold ownership.

Most gold doesn’t move when it’s “traded” — it changes hands as a ledger entry in an unallocated account. A new report shows Dubai is building a different system entirely, where ownership means a specific bar, not a claim on a pool. Here’s what the difference means for your portfolio.
